About Grand Meadow Senior Living

Meadow Manor is a senior living community in Grand Meadow, Minnesota, offering skilled nursing care, assisted living, short-term rehabilitation, long-term care, and respite care for residents requiring 24-hour nursing care and monitoring.

The community provides comprehensive therapy services including mobility training, therapeutic and strength-building exercises, balance training, neuromuscular re-education, home evaluations, safety awareness training, and posture and body mechanics instruction. Short-term rehabilitation care is designed to help residents regain their quality of life and return home when possible.

The assisted living component features a home-like environment that respects resident privacy while promoting independence. Staff provide supportive care alongside engaging activities and enriching programs, with a focus on individualized care designed to help residents achieve higher levels of functioning within a warm, community-based setting.

The community operates with a family-for-life approach to care, prioritizing a sense of belonging and a nurturing atmosphere. Staff are described as friendly and compassionate, dedicated to enhancing quality of life and making everyday living easier and enjoyable for residents and their families.

My mother was a resident at this facility for about a year and a half. I would not, under any circumstances, recommend Grand Meadow Senior Living for anyone to go to. First, rooms are dingy and old. The facility looks really run down and not kept up at all. Second, and most important, the worst issue was patient care. Family was rarely notified when my mother had medical issues. Staff would almost never return phone calls from family, despite multiple calls into various staff members. And this experience of not returning phone calls was across the board -- charge nurse, director of nursing, or executive director. Grand Meadow would say that family should call this line or that number but it made no difference. Plus, Grand Meadow stated it wasn't their policy to notify family, and/or they couldn't notify family because they were very short staffed. And they were true to their word that they followed their policy not to notify family. In addition, family would report issues to staff, they weren't followed up on. If we attempted to follow up, we would get asked and asked who it was reported to, NOT if the issue was resolved. My mother's health deteriorated greatly, and unlike other facilities, this did not trigger any automatic reviews. Many facilities intentionally have certain changes trigger staff to review the patient, and adjust care accordingly. Luckily, we were able to get my mother placed at another facility. However, the decline in her condition is likely permanent and much of her decline was avoidable, and it didn't have to be that way. Please do yourself and/or your family member a favour -- avoid Grand Meadow Senior Living like the plague.
